GE MEDICAL SYSTEMS CT 9800 QUICK SYSTEM
Rev. 3 Direction 18000
8-6-27
All ”bug check” error codes produced by the slave APM operating system that reference the
ACP or SMP are caused by the ACP or SMP not running, acontrol store parity error, or the
parameter load sequencer error condition. To correct this class of problems, the hard
diagnostics should be run to determine the exact problem area in the ACP, SMP, or PLS. The
other general class of slave errors can be generated by hardware errors in the M6800 chip
or a problem in public memory. The hardware diagnostics for the slave and public memory
tests should be run and the problem corrected by the hardware engineer. The software
generated error codes 10201 and 10305 are caused by the communication between the master
and slave APm operating system. If these errors occur, the support field analyst for APM
should be contacted.
SLAVE ”BUG CHECK” ERROR CODES:
CODE
DECIMAL HEX. MODULE POSSIBLE BD(S)
10101 2775 MPSINI SMP, MMC, MAXI
SMP macro (FPS4KCLR)timed out while zeroing all of main memory.
10102 22776 MPSINI ACP, SMP, SLAVE
ACP macro (FPACLRCM)timed out while zeroing all of cache memory.
10103 32777 MPSINI MMC, SMP, MAXI
SMP timed out while performing a main memory protect function.
10104 42778 MPSINI SMP, PM
PLS parity error encountered.
10105 52779 MPSINI IOP, MMC, MAXI, IOC
IOP main memory hard error.
10106 6277 MPSINI MMC, MAXI, BPC
DMA main memory hard error.

10202 27DA MPSKER SMP, MMC, MAXI
SMP macro (FPSMM2C) or FPSMC2M timed out while performing a main memory to main
memory move.
10203 27DB MPSKER MMC, SMP, MAXI
SMP timed out while performing a main memory protect function.
10204 27DC MPSKER ACP, SMP, SLAVE
ACP macro (FPACLRCM) timed out while zeroing all of cache memory.
10205 27DD MPSKER SMP, MMC, MAXI
SMP macro (FPS4KCLR) timed out while zeroing out main memory.
10206 27DE MPSKER MMC, SMP
SMP macro (FPSDLACP) timed out while downloading the ACP from main memory.
10207 27DF MPSKER SMP, SLAVE, ?
Unexpected SMP breakpoint interrupt received.
10208 27E0 MPSKER IOP (DAS or HOST)
Received a buffer pool producer interrupt and there was no such producer to a
buffer pool.
10209 27E1 MPSKER ???
Received a buffer pool consumer interrupt and there was no such consumer of a
buffer pool.
10301 283D MPSESR SMP, MMC
SMP macro (FPSMC2M) timed out while moving one word of cache memory to main
memory. (ESR read cache)
10302 283E MPSESR SMP, MMC
SMP macro (FPSMM2C) timed out while moving one word of main memory to cache
memory. (ESR write cache)
